For my fictional game, I noticed that the "automatically adjust league totals modifiers for accuracy" box was checked. I didn't check this, so it must be on by default. Would you recommend I keep this checked or should I disable it and reset the modifiers to default 1.000?
This is a bigger question than you realize, at least it seems to me. You say you are playing fictionally. Are you playing historical fiction (which is something I've done in the past; start with an historical setup but play with fictional players)? If so, then you may want to keep this checked and let the game modify league totals season by season.

If you are playing purely fictional, and especially if your game starts in 2013 or later, or if you are playing in perpetual fictional 1955, say, you may want to leave this option unchecked and preserve the current settings for league totals, be they 1.000 or whatever was loaded for 1955.
